Description

Great Plains College is looking for a dynamic and enthusiastic instructor(s) for our Early Childhood Education program at the Kindersley Campus. The instructor will plan, organize and implement an instructional program in a learning environment that guides and encourages learners to develop and fulfil their academic potential.

Start date: January 6, 2026
End date: June 30, 2026
Student Contact Days: 19.5
Total Contract Days: 22.25
Course(s):
(ECE100) Intro to Early Childhood Education, (ECE181) Observation & Documentation 1, (ECE107) Effective Relationships in Early Childhood Environments, (HUMD102) Growth & Development of Young Children

Qualifications:
The ECE Instructor should bring the following qualifications to this position:
-Recognized relevant four-year degree (Bachelor of Education, Bachelor of Child and Youth Studies, Bachelors in Child Development).  Two years recent and relevant experience working in an Early Learning and Childcare Education setting as an Early Childhood Educator/Teacher/ECE Instructor.
-Effective interpersonal skills.
-Effective communication skills (both oral and written).  Effective instructional ability.
-Demonstrated competence and recent experience in the use of the internet, e-mail, MS Office Suite software and the ability to learn and adapt to changing technology.
